Labcorp Genetics (formerly Invitae), Labcorp RCV000633975 SCV000755248 uncertain significance Gastrointestinal stromal tumor; Paragangliomas 4; Pheochromocytoma 2024-10-07 criteria provided, single submitter clinical testing This sequence change replaces proline, which is neutral and non-polar, with leucine, which is neutral and non-polar, at codon 14 of the SDHB protein (p.Pro14Leu). The frequency data for this variant in the population databases is considered unreliable, as metrics indicate poor data quality at this position in the gnomAD database. This missense change has been observed in individual(s) with head and neck paraganglioma (PMID: 31492822). ClinVar contains an entry for this variant (Variation ID: 528747). Invitae Evidence Mod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) indicates that this missense variant is not expected to disrupt SDHB protein function with a negative predictive value of 95%.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ance.
Ambry Genetics RCV002331129 SCV002629925 uncertain significance Hereditary cancer-predisposing syndrome 2024-02-29 criteria provided, single submitter clinical testing The p.P14L variant (also known as c.41C>T), located in coding exon 1 of the SDHB gene, results from a C to T substitution at nucleotide position 41. The proline at codon 14 is replaced by leucine, an amino acid with similar properties. This amino acid position is not well conserved in available vertebrate species. In addition, the in silico prediction for this alteration is inconclusive. Based on the available evidence, the clinical significance of this alteration remains unclear.

All of Us Research Program, National Institutes of Health RCV004003832 SCV004838440 uncertain significance Hereditary pheochromocytoma-paraganglioma 2024-03-05 criteria provided, single submitter clinical testing This missense variant replaces proline with leucine at codon 14 of the SDHB protein. Computational prediction suggests that this variant may not impact protein structure and function (internally defined REVEL score threshold <= 0.5, PMID: 27666373). To our knowledge, functional studies have not been reported for this variant. This variant has been reported in an individual affected with paraganglioma (PMID: 31492822). This variant has been identified in 5/242904 chromosomes in the general population by the Genome Aggregation Database (gnomAD). The available evidence is insufficient to determine the role of this variant in disease conclusively. Therefore, this variant is classified as a Variant of Uncertain Significance.
